
March 31, 2012
Grove City stops Thomas More
CINCINNATI -- The Grove City College men's tennis team improved to 5-1 overall and 3-0 in the Presidents' Athletic Conference Saturday morning with an 8-1 victory over Thomas More at Western Tennis Club. The Wolverines won all three doubles matches and then took five of six singles matches.
Winners of four straight, Grove City will visit conference foe Washington & Jefferson Monday afternoon at 3:30.
